Mr. Prusch joined Borland Software Corporate in November 2006 as Chief Financial Officer, where he is responsible for all financial operations as well as investor relations activities. He brings to Borland almost 20 years of financial and operational management experience having held executive positions at such leading companies as Intuit, Gateway, PepsiCo and Koch Industries.
Mr. Prusch joined Borland from Intuit Inc. where he was Vice President of Finance for Intuit’s Consumer Tax Group. In that role, he oversaw the financial operations of one of Intuit’s largest revenue and profit generating business units. Before joining Intuit in January 2004, he was Chief Financial Officer for Identix Incorporated, a biometrics technology company. Mr. Prusch was held the positions of Vice President and CFO for Finance and Operations at Gateway Business, a $4 billion division of Gateway Computers, and Vice President of Mergers and Acquisitions for Koch Industries, the second largest privately held company in the U.S. with sales in excess of $35 billion.
Mr. Prusch holds an MBA in Finance from the Stern School of Business at New York University. He also holds a BA in Economics from Yale University. |
